Web10 mrt. 2024 · The answer to it is yes, chromosomes are made up of DNA. Essentially, chromosomes are made up of DNA packed around histone proteins forming a structure known as nucleosomes. Further, these nucleosomes coil up tightly to form chromatin loops. These chromatin loops further coil up to form chromosomes. Web14 mei 2024 · Males have one X chromosome and one Y chromosome. The presence of the Y chromosome is decisive for unleashing the developmental program that leads to a baby boy. The Y Chromosome In making sperm by meiosis, the X and Y chromosomes must separate in anaphase just as homologous autosomes do.

Web22 jul. 2024 · The X chromosome is about three times larger than the Y chromosome, containing about 900 genes, while the Y chromosome has about 55 genes. Female mammals have two X chromosomes in every …
